Recensione esperto da : Danny Phillips (trustedreviews.com)
With stunning build quality and performance, Cambridge Audio's first 3D Blu-ray deck easily justifies its hefty price tag
Near flawless picture and sound ; Excellent build quality ; Media streaming and extensive format support
Expensive ; Poor web content ; Remote needs tweaking

Recensione esperto da : What Hi-Fi? (whathifi.com)
This universal player is a great upgrade option for those making the next step up from a budget model
Very good 2D/3D Blu-ray pictures ; fine DVD upscaling ; authoritative sound ; solid specification including two HDMI outputs
Appearance is a tad ordinary ; bass can sound overbearing
For those looking to leap from a budget Blu-ray deck to the next level, the 751BD is a great option
